From 29e6158507a0758192075ac6ece7ba8e75ddc49a Mon Sep 17 00:00:00 2001 From: Christian Grothoff Date: Sat, 9 Apr 2016 23:14:03 +0000 Subject: small API change: do no longer pass rarely needed GNUNET_SCHEDULER_TaskContext to all scheduler tasks; instead, allow the relatively few tasks that need it to obtain the context via GNUNET_SCHEDULER_get_task_context() --- src/transport/gnunet-service-transport_validation.c | 8 ++------ 1 file changed, 2 insertions(+), 6 deletions(-) (limited to 'src/transport/gnunet-service-transport_validation.c') diff --git a/src/transport/gnunet-service-transport_validation.c b/src/transport/gnunet-service-transport_validation.c index 9b8d750f0..836aa418c 100644 --- a/src/transport/gnunet-service-transport_validation.c +++ b/src/transport/gnunet-service-transport_validation.c @@ -463,11 +463,9 @@ cleanup_validation_entry (void *cls, * longer valid and then possibly triggers its removal. * * @param cls the `struct ValidationEntry` - * @param tc scheduler context (unused) */ static void -timeout_hello_validation (void *cls, - const struct GNUNET_SCHEDULER_TaskContext *tc) +timeout_hello_validation (void *cls) { struct ValidationEntry *ve = cls; struct GNUNET_TIME_Absolute max; @@ -652,11 +650,9 @@ transmit_ping_if_allowed (void *cls, * Do address validation again to keep address valid. * * @param cls the `struct ValidationEntry` - * @param tc scheduler context (unused) */ static void -revalidate_address (void *cls, - const struct GNUNET_SCHEDULER_TaskContext *tc) +revalidate_address (void *cls) { struct ValidationEntry *ve = cls; struct GNUNET_TIME_Relative canonical_delay; -- cgit v1.2.3